Note: This guide was written when Clover was the boot loader of choice as such the ist examples in this guide are Clover specific. Since then I've followed its development closely (along with its plug-in's) and now consider it to be one of the most essential tools in the Hackintosh community toolbox.

This guide is written as a helping hand to those users who have some understanding of using legacy hackintosh methods but are considering using Lilu as a means to migrate to MacOS Mojave/Catalina or want to use Lilu in place of traditional/legacy MacOS patching methods.īefore we go any further I should state for the record that I have no direct affiliation with Lilu, my first encounter with it was in early 2017 when i needed to resolve an issue with the refresh rate of the 4K display on my laptop.
